Maryland Code § GP-7-204

Section GP-7-204

(a) The flag of the United States and the State flag shall be flown from the
State House as provided in this section.
(b) When the General Assembly is in session, the flag of the United States
and the State flag shall be flown continuously.
(c) When the General Assembly is not in session, the flag of the United
States and the State flag shall be flown:
(1) continuously on each day that the Governor designates as a public
occasion; and
(2) between sunrise and sunset on any other day when the weather
permits.
(d) The State flag shall be flown with the black stripe on the diagonal bands
of the first quarter at the top of the flagstaff, as shown in the illustration of the State
flag in "Chronicles of Colonial Maryland".
